[VEPA therapy in B-lymphoma].

M Shimoyama, K Minato, T Takenaka

    Gan to Kagaku Ryoho. Cancer & Chemotherapy
    |March 1, 1986
    PubMed
    Summary

    VEPA therapy shows high effectiveness for B-lymphoma patients. This treatment achieved a 79.2% complete remission rate and significant long-term survival in previously untreated adults.

    Context:

    • B-lymphoma is a significant hematologic malignancy.
    • Treatment options for B-lymphoma require continuous evaluation.
    • VEPA therapy is an emerging treatment modality.

    Purpose:

    • To evaluate the efficacy and outcomes of VEPA therapy in adult patients with B-lymphoma.
    • To determine the complete remission rate and long-term survival associated with VEPA therapy.
    • To assess the curability of Stage II B-lymphoma using VEPA therapy.

    Summary:

    • A study involving 48 previously untreated adult B-lymphoma patients demonstrated the effectiveness of VEPA therapy.
    • The therapy resulted in a 79.2% complete remission rate.
    • After 4 years, 48% of patients remained alive, with approximately 90% of Stage II patients expected to be cured.
